A leading database company is seeking a Pre-Sales Solution Architect in London. The ideal candidate has over 8 years in customer-facing roles, experience in pre-sales for enterprise software, and a strong technical background in scalable systems.
This hybrid role involves collaborating with sales teams and guiding customers in technical solutions to drive success. The company values innovation and offers a supportive culture for employee wellbeing.
